Quantum Modified Null Trajectories in Schwarzschild Spacetime

Abstract
The photon vacuum polarization effect in curved spacetime leads to birefringence, i.e. the photon velocity becomes greater than (or less than) the speed of light depending on its polarization. We investigate this phenomenon in a Schwarzschild curved spacetime.
